A Booklover's Guide to New York Manuscripts tipped the Bible onto aAn illustrated guide to New York City tailored for the book obsessed explorer showcasing the city's best bookshops; libraries; homes and haunts of world famous writers; and scenes from literary classics with charming drawings by the famed New Yorker cover artist Pierre Le Tan.
